It's one of the least-discussed side effects of successful GLP-1 therapy: patients who've lost significant weight start feeling cold — noticeably, persistently cold — in situations that never bothered them before. Offices feel frigid. Sleeping without extra blankets becomes uncomfortable. Summer evenings require a jacket.
This isn't in your head, and in most cases, it's not your thyroid. It's thermoregulation adapting to a fundamentally changed body.
Why weight loss makes you cold
Adipose tissue (body fat) serves as both insulation and a metabolic heat source. When you lose a significant amount of fat, two things happen simultaneously:
Less insulation: Subcutaneous fat acts as a thermal barrier between your core and the environment. With less of it, heat dissipates from your body more rapidly. Areas that were previously well-insulated — hands, feet, arms — become more sensitive to ambient temperature.
Lower basal metabolic rate: Your body is now maintaining a smaller mass. The total calories burned at rest decreases — and since heat is a byproduct of metabolism, less metabolic activity means less heat production. This effect is partly adaptive (your body becomes more efficient at a lower weight) and partly a function of reduced metabolically active tissue.
Additionally, if you're eating significantly fewer calories than before, your body may downregulate thermogenesis (heat production) as an energy-conservation response. This is the same mechanism that makes people on very-low-calorie diets feel cold — it's caloric, not hormonal.
When cold intolerance IS a thyroid signal
Cold intolerance is a classic hypothyroid symptom. While weight-loss-related cold intolerance is the more common explanation during GLP-1 therapy, thyroid issues should be ruled out — especially because:
- GLP-1 therapy can affect levothyroxine absorption (see our thyroid medication timing guide)
- Weight loss itself can shift thyroid hormone requirements
- Iodine intake may decrease if dietary volume decreases significantly
If cold intolerance is accompanied by fatigue, constipation beyond what you'd expect from the GLP-1, dry skin, hair thinning, or mental sluggishness — ask your provider to check TSH and free T4. A thyroid panel takes one blood draw and can rule out or identify a treatable condition.
What actually helps
There's no medication for thermoregulatory cold intolerance — it's a normal physiological adaptation. But practical strategies make it manageable:
- Layer clothing. Undershirts, cardigans, and lightweight fleeces let you regulate temperature without overheating. The key is adjustability.
- Eat enough. If you're undereating, your body may be downregulating thermogenesis beyond what weight loss alone would cause. Adequate protein and total calories support metabolic heat production.
- Move. Resistance training builds metabolically active muscle tissue, which generates more heat at rest than fat tissue. This is one of many reasons muscle preservation during GLP-1 therapy matters.
- Warm beverages. Tea, broth, and warm water provide subjective warmth and help with hydration simultaneously.
- Accept it as a sign of progress. Cold intolerance means you've lost enough fat to change your thermal dynamics. For most patients, it stabilizes once weight loss plateaus and the body adapts to its new composition.
Patients who reach weight maintenance typically report that cold intolerance moderates over 6–12 months as the body's thermoregulatory set points recalibrate. It rarely disappears entirely — a person at 180 pounds will always feel colder than they did at 250 — but the jarring initial sensitivity softens.
